Responsibilities

  • Performs construction and related activities on mains, services, and related equipment.
  • Provides limited relief for Construction 3 and 4 when temporarily away from the job.
  • Performs mechanical connections, pipe fusing, and pipe joining work.
  • Plugs, taps, tests, and purges mains or service.
  • Builds and replaces meter sets, regulators, and house-lines.
  • Reads meters.
  • Pre-inspects job sites and inspects customer-provided excavations.
  • Coordinates jobs including attendance at pre-construction meetings and serving as liaison with internal and external stakeholders regarding permits, installation dates, saw cuts, etc.
  • Performs various one-person work as required.
  • Trains, assists, and provides feedback to less-experienced workers at the direction of supervisor, which may include providing feedback to supervisor on progress of training.
  • Performs other tasks as required as referenced in the CBA, with training as needed.
  • Appropriately wears required protective equipment and safety gear.
  • Operates Company vehicles in compliance with state/local laws and Company policies and procedures.
  • Acquires and maintains OQ qualifications.
  • May require Hazardous Waste Operations and Emergency Response (HAZWOPER) certification.
  • Acts and communicates in a professional, respectful, and cooperative manner in connection with all activities associated with NW Natural.
  • Follows supervisory instructions and is flexible and adaptable to changing conditions and expectations.
  • Maintains punctual, regular, and reliable attendance.
  • Demonstrates the Company’s core values and complies with all Company policies and procedures.
  • Performs Trainee functions to assist in the installation, lowering, maintenance, and replacement of mains and services.
  • Successfully completes In-Training Program; performs all the essential functions of Phase 1 (Pipe Fuser in Training).
  • Performs polyethylene fusion pipe joining on gas pipeline facilities and structures made in connection with installing, lowering, repairing, and replacing mains and services.
